What is the serving code or ad tag?

Ad Tag (serving code, invocation code) is a small piece of HTML code that you copy and paste into your web pages where you want to display advertising.

Performance

Performance can be different between ad tag formats. JavaScript ad tag will be loaded in sequence within the web page's HTML code while IFrame ad tag will be loaded independently (or in parallel) with the rest of the page. For multiple ad placements, the fastest and best method is loading multiple zones within a single request. Learn more about additional ad tag formats.
